How to fill out UDP-based multi-stream communication protocol?
01
Understand the purpose: Before filling out the protocol, it is important to have a clear understanding of why you need a UDP-based multi-stream communication protocol. Research its benefits and advantages over other protocols to ensure it aligns with your specific requirements.
02
Select an appropriate framework or library: There are various frameworks and libraries available that can assist in implementing a UDP-based multi-stream communication protocol. Choose one that best suits your needs and has a good community support base.
03
Define the communication requirements: Clearly define the communication requirements for your application. Consider factors such as the number of streams, data format, packet size, and transmission frequency. This will help you determine the necessary parameters and functionalities for your protocol.
04
Develop the protocol: Based on the requirements defined in step 3, start developing the protocol. This involves designing the structure of the protocol, specifying the header format, and defining the necessary functions and procedures for handling streams.
05
Implement error handling mechanisms: UDP is an unreliable transport protocol, so it is important to implement error handling mechanisms in your protocol. This may involve checksum calculations, acknowledgment mechanisms, and retransmission strategies to ensure the reliability of data transmission.
06
Test and validate: Once the protocol is implemented, thoroughly test and validate its functionality. Conduct extensive testing to ensure that the protocol meets all the defined requirements and performs as expected in various scenarios.
07
Document the protocol: Proper documentation is essential for future reference and to facilitate communication among developers. Document the protocol's specifications, use cases, and any custom extensions or modifications made during development.
08
Maintain and update: As technology evolves and requirements change, it is crucial to continuously maintain and update the UDP-based multi-stream communication protocol. Monitor for any bugs or issues, and apply necessary updates and enhancements to ensure its optimal performance.
Who needs UDP-based multi-stream communication protocol?
01
Industries with real-time communication needs: Industries such as gaming, telecommunications, streaming services, and live broadcasting often require fast and reliable communication protocols. UDP-based multi-stream communication protocol can efficiently handle the transfer of real-time audio, video, and data streams.
02
Distributed systems: Systems that operate across multiple nodes or locations, such as distributed databases or IoT networks, can benefit from UDP-based multi-stream communication protocol. It allows for efficient and parallel transmission of data streams, reducing latency and improving overall performance.
03
High-bandwidth applications: Applications that require high bandwidth, such as video conferencing, content delivery networks, and media streaming services, can leverage UDP-based multi-stream communication protocol to achieve fast and efficient data transmission. UDP's low overhead and reduced latency make it ideal for such bandwidth-intensive applications.
04
Application developers: Developers who need to build custom communication protocols for their applications can utilize UDP-based multi-stream communication protocol as a foundation. It provides a flexible and scalable solution for implementing real-time communication features, ensuring efficient data transfer between different components of the application.
05
Research and academia: Researchers and academic institutions studying network protocols, distributed systems, or real-time communication can benefit from exploring and implementing UDP-based multi-stream communication protocol. It allows for experimentation and analysis of its performance characteristics, leading to advancements in communication technologies.
